日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 前端技术 > bootstrap >内容正文

bootstrap

怎么用Bootstrap创建网站选项卡?

發布時間:2025/3/13 bootstrap 77 生活随笔
生活随笔 收集整理的這篇文章主要介紹了 怎么用Bootstrap创建网站选项卡? 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

使用Bootstrap創建高效易用的網站選項卡

Bootstrap作為一款流行的響應式前端框架,為開發者提供了許多便捷的組件,其中選項卡(Tabs)組件便是提升用戶體驗,優化網站結構的利器。本文將深入探討如何高效地利用Bootstrap創建功能強大、美觀實用的網站選項卡,并分析其背后的設計理念和最佳實踐。

Bootstrap選項卡組件的核心優勢

相較于純手工編寫選項卡,Bootstrap提供的選項卡組件具有諸多優勢:首先,它節省了大量開發時間。開發者無需從零開始編寫HTML、CSS和JavaScript代碼,只需簡單的幾行代碼即可實現功能完整的選項卡。其次,Bootstrap選項卡組件具有良好的響應式設計,能夠自適應各種屏幕尺寸,保證在不同設備上的最佳顯示效果。再次,它與Bootstrap的其他組件無縫集成,能夠輕松融入整個網站的設計風格,保持整體的視覺一致性。最后,Bootstrap選項卡組件經過了大量的測試和優化,其穩定性和性能都得到了保障。

創建基本選項卡的步驟

創建Bootstrap選項卡非常簡單。首先,需要在HTML中引入Bootstrap的CSS和JavaScript文件。然后,使用預定義的類名來構建選項卡結構。這通常包括三個主要部分:選項卡導航(nav)、選項卡內容(tab-content),以及每個選項卡的標題和內容。 以下是一個基本示例的結構:

<ul class="nav nav-tabs"> <li class="nav-item"> <a class="nav-link active" data-bs-toggle="tab" href="#home">Home</a> </li> <li class="nav-item"> <a class="nav-link" data-bs-toggle="tab" href="#profile">Profile</a> </li> <li class="nav-item"> <a class="nav-link" data-bs-toggle="tab" href="#contact">Contact</a> </li> </ul> <div class="tab-content"> <div id="home" class="tab-pane active"> <p>Some content for Home</p> </div> <div id="profile" class="tab-pane"> <p>Some content for Profile</p> </div> <div id="contact" class="tab-pane"> <p>Some content for Contact</p> </div> </div>

在這個例子中,nav-tabs類定義了選項卡導航,nav-item類定義了每個選項卡項,nav-link類定義了選項卡鏈接,active類指定了默認激活的選項卡,tab-content類定義了選項卡內容區域,tab-pane類定義了每個選項卡的內容面板。data-bs-toggle="tab"屬性告訴Bootstrap這是一個選項卡鏈接,而href屬性指定了對應內容面板的ID。

選項卡的進階應用與定制

Bootstrap選項卡組件提供了豐富的自定義選項,可以滿足各種復雜的應用場景。例如,可以輕松地創建垂直方向的選項卡,只需將nav-tabs類替換為nav-pills類,并添加flex-column類即可。還可以通過添加不同的類名來改變選項卡的樣式,例如,使用nav-justified類可以使選項卡均勻分布。更進一步,可以利用JavaScript代碼來動態地添加、刪除或修改選項卡的內容,實現更高級的功能。

最佳實踐與性能優化

為了確保Bootstrap選項卡組件的最佳性能和用戶體驗,需要注意以下幾點:首先,應該避免在選項卡內容中加載過多的資源,例如圖片或視頻,這可能會導致頁面加載速度變慢。其次,可以考慮使用懶加載技術,只加載當前激活選項卡的內容,從而減少初始加載時間。再次,可以使用JavaScript代碼來優化選項卡的切換效果,例如,添加動畫效果或過渡效果。最后,應該對選項卡的內容進行SEO優化,例如,為每個選項卡添加合適的標題和描述。

選項卡與其他組件的結合

Bootstrap選項卡組件可以與其他組件完美結合,例如,可以將選項卡與模態框(Modal)、輪播圖(Carousel)等組件結合使用,創建更豐富的交互體驗。例如,在一個模態框中嵌入一個選項卡組件,可以方便地展示不同類型的信息。又例如,在一個輪播圖中,每個幻燈片都可以是一個選項卡,從而實現更復雜的內容展示方式。

總結

Bootstrap選項卡組件是構建用戶友好型網站的強大工具。通過靈活運用其提供的功能和自定義選項,開發者可以創建各種類型的選項卡,滿足不同的需求。同時,需要注意最佳實踐和性能優化,以確保最佳的用戶體驗。熟練掌握Bootstrap選項卡組件,將極大地提升網站開發效率,并增強網站的交互性和用戶粘性。 理解其底層機制,并結合實際應用場景進行靈活的運用,才能真正發揮Bootstrap選項卡組件的強大威力。

未來展望

隨著Bootstrap框架的不斷更新和發展,選項卡組件的功能和性能也會得到進一步的提升。 我們可以期待未來出現更多易用、高效、靈活的選項卡組件,為開發者提供更加便捷的開發體驗。 同時,結合新的前端技術和設計趨勢,選項卡組件的設計風格和交互方式也將會更加多樣化,為用戶帶來更出色的視覺效果和使用體驗。

總結

以上是生活随笔為你收集整理的怎么用Bootstrap创建网站选项卡?的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。